Where to mail letters

Here are some common places where you can mail letters:

  1. Post Office: The United States Postal Service (USPS) has thousands of post offices across the country where you can mail letters. You can find your nearest post office by visiting the USPS website and using their "Post Office Locator" tool.
  2. Mailboxes: Many neighborhoods have mailboxes where you can deposit your letters. These are usually located at the end of streets or in front of apartment buildings.
  3. Mail Centers: Private mail centers like UPS Store, FedEx Office, and Mailboxes Etc. offer mailing services, including postage and package shipping.
  4. Convenience Stores: Some convenience stores like 7-Eleven, CVS, and Walgreens offer mailing services, including postage and package shipping.
  5. Grocery Stores: Some grocery stores like Safeway, Kroger, and Albertsons offer mailing services, including postage and package shipping.
  6. Office Supply Stores: Office supply stores like Staples, Office Depot, and OfficeMax may offer mailing services, including postage and package shipping.
  7. Package Delivery Services: Companies like UPS, FedEx, and DHL offer mailing services, including package shipping and delivery.
